@cnyfdfg4 The orders you listed did not fill because you submitted them, but then canceled them after about 25 seconds. The median paper order fill time is about 5 seconds, but the distribution has a very long tail, increasing to 102 seconds at the 80th percentile. The orders were canceled before they could be filled.
A couple of things. Live orders have a median fill time of 14ms and 465ms at the 99th percentile. These numbers are pretty consistent throughout the day. Paper orders, however, take longer during the first minutes of trading, but then settle into sub-second median fill times.
While paper trading attempts to simulate live trading, there are some limitations. The order fill time is one of them.
